A single vineyard bottling from vines situated immediately outside the recently constructed winery building. The vines are trained in such a way that allows a two stage harvest, with some fruit picked early to lend freshness and vibrancy and the other half picked later to yield structure and richness. A step up from the excellent normale, there is a greater concentration of ripe black cherries here, coupled with notes of tea leaves and dried roses. The palate is packed with ripe plums, sweet spice and a fresh citric twist, and framed by sturdy tannins. The finish is long and mouth-filling.
